Ingénieur bases de données
Genève
Key information
- Publication date:02 October 2025
- Workload:100%
- Contract type:Permanent position
- Language:French (Intermediate)
- Place of work:Genève
Venez découvrir MGI Consultants ESN de 300 consultants spécialisées dans les systèmes et réseaux.
Depuis 1991, notre expertise technique est reconnue sur le secteur informatique, et nos consultants interviennent sur des projets IT d’envergure pournos clients grands comptes en France comme en Suisse.
Les rapports de proximité avec nos consultants nous permettent de réaliser des suivis individuels permettant de vous faire monter en compétences grâce à des formations adaptées etcertifiantes (partenaires : Microsoft, VMWare, Google,AWS, etc ).
Enfin, MGI Consultants sait que votre temps est précieux, et c’est pour cela que nous nous efforçonsd’avoir un processus de recrutement court.
Pour maintenir notre savoir-faire ainsi que pour renforcer notre leadership technique, nous sommes à la recherche d’un(e) :
La mission consiste à administrer et maintenir l’infrastructure des bases de données. Le poste couvre la mise en œuvre physique des bases, la sécurité, les contrôles d’intégrité, la surveillance des performances et l’optimisation des ressources. Il inclut également le traitement des demandes utilisateurs et le support technique auprès de l’équipe interne.
L’ingénieur sera en charge de :
- Contribuer à la définition de l’architecture technique des bases, des échanges de données et des entrepôts.
- Mettre en œuvre les stratégies de sauvegarde, restauration et mises à jour.
- Mettre en place les prestations d’audit et les outils associés.
- Concevoir et implémenter les environnements de bases de données, assurer leur maintenance et disponibilité.
- Contribuer aux projets de renouvellement et de migration.
- Gérer les performances des bases et optimiser les ressources.
- Optimiser les systèmes de gestion de données.
- Concevoir et implémenter les contrôles de sécurité autour des données.
- Surveiller l’authentification et les accès utilisateurs.
- Identifier et classer les données selon leur degré de confidentialité.
- Mener les tests unitaires et effectuer les ajustements nécessaires.
- Diagnostiquer et résoudre les incidents.
- Apporter support et expertise à l’équipe interne.
- Assurer le traitement des demandes utilisateurs.
Formation
- Diplôme HES, Bachelor en informatique ou équivalent.
- Certification ITIL.
- Formations sur Oracle et PostgreSQL.
Compétences primordiales (5+ années d’expérience)
- Maîtrise de l’administration des bases Oracle et PostgreSQL, y compris les aspects sécurité.
- Maîtrise des scripts Unix/Linux.
- Excellentes connaissances en automatisation et industrialisation avec Ansible.
- Méthode et rigueur en administration de bases de données.
- Capacité à rédiger des rapports d’incidents et de synthèse.
Compétences importantes
- Maîtrise de l’architecture de haute disponibilité Postgres (Patroni) et Oracle (RAC).
- Excellentes connaissances en administration MariaDB (v10+).
- Expérience en modélisation de données (conceptuel, logique, physique, diagrammes de flux).
Compétences optionnelles
- Connaissances en administration SQL Server.
- Connaissances supplémentaires sur MariaDB.
- Écriture de scripts sous Unix et Windows.
Qualités requises
- Forte autonomie technique.
- Capacité à résoudre des problèmes complexes et force de proposition.
- Rigueur et fiabilité dans les livraisons.
- Organisation et aptitude au travail en réseau.
- Esprit collaboratif et partage des connaissances au sein de l’équipe BDD.